The first part of your question is the sort of question that, if I knew, I wouldn't be able to answer due to non-disclosure agreements: if it's not public knowledge it's not my place to reveal. However, in this case I can tell you that I genuinely don't know: I know only what I've read on PC about that, and I wouldn't even be able to speculate in a meaningful way.

On the second question, there's some different perspectives to take into account:
As a player, online isn't actually all that important to me personally, as there are very few console games that I actually play online (PES and Red Dead Redemption the only recent ones I can think of, and even those were generally with 3 or 4 of my close friends, and THEN only when there was a reason we couldn't do it in person...)

From a development point of view, being completely honest, it's *hugely* expensive and laborious to code and test, and frankly it's budget I'd MUCH rather be able to spend elsewhere, concentrating on making the best game possible. To add to that frustration we can track how many people actually play the game online, compared to how many buy it, and the figures speak for themselves: it's a very small fraction.

However, and here's the good news for you from what you've said, from a marketing and sales point of view the perception is that it is absolutely crucial: It's a expectation of the age and I can't imagine any scenario where anyone would entertain releasing a game (and definitely a sports game!) without it. People would see its absence as a huge minus if it was not there (and that would include reviews etc), even if what WAS there was a much better experience for its omission.

I left the IC10 project at the Alpha stage, so before testing had begun in earnest. So what happened beyond that is speculation, but the game would have been fully tested by both publisher and platform holder before release: the issue would not have been known about when launching.

In terms of assurances for AC13, 505 Games are very committed to Cricket. They have an excellent team and their track record of post-release support seems good: Sniper Elite 2, for example, has had several patches and DLC. There is nothing that would suggest they won't support the title.
